The role of Intermodal Truck Driver at Schneider involves hauling freight containers secured to company-owned chassis within 200 miles of Houston, TX. This position offers daily home time, making it an attractive option for drivers seeking work-life balance. Drivers will handle 100 percent no-touch freight with approximately 40 percent drop-and-hook, allowing for efficient delivery and reduced loading times. The compensation structure combines hourly pay with load pay, supported by paid orientation and paid time off after six months, plus holiday pay. Successful drivers can earn an annual bonus of up to 3 percent of their gross pay, reflecting the company’s commitment to rewarding hard work and dedication.
The intermodal truck driver is required to have at least three months of Class A CDL experience and must be willing to drive during nighttime hours. Preferred endorsements include tanker and HazMat, enhancing both driver versatility and job opportunities. Schneider provides constant operational and maintenance support available 24/7/365, ensuring that drivers have assistance whenever needed. New drivers also benefit from specific paid training at major hubs, further ensuring safety and proficiency on the job.
